As for the time-sync issues in general, please google "Toxic channels" for
TiVo. Essentially, they are program streams that are not to MPEG-2 spec, and
are broken in some fundamental way, like a bitrate that is too low or high,
or an audio stream that is not synced, or data breaks. The HD/Series 3
TiVo's are especially sensitive to these artifacts, and will crash
frequently when encountered.

When I noticed this occurring on TNT-HD (and also Universal HD), I decided
to put one of the streams through some programs on my Mac to see if the
problems was the TiVo, or the stream. Without a single case, every one of
the streams had problems: bad sync, dropped data rate, data breaks, bad PTS
offsets. This was verified by VLC's logging, and also MPEG StreamClip's
error detection. Once I ran the clip through StreamClip's re-encoder, it
cleaned up the mess and the errors were gone.

Now, to prove that this wasn't just the TiVo or the cable-card making a mess
of an otherwise good stream, I also used MythBackend to capture data via
Firewire right from my DCT-6200. And the results were the same. So, based on
that, I can take the TiVo out of the list of potential problems.

I guess that I can't determine if the problem is the cable head-end, or the
feed they are getting, but what I can say is that some streams that you get
a broken, and rely on sloppy (or forgiving) hardware to handle it for you.
If you take a Mythbox or HDHR or Sling or any other receiver, they might not
be as tolerant of the errors.

>>> So yeah, it's a QAM256 (I *think* it's 256), recorded by MythTV from an
>>> HDHR tuner, from a regular Comcast cable feed. MPEG2 1080i. Upon
>>> analysis, the A and V tracks in the .mpg file turned out to be not
>>> aligned, there's an A/V timing difference slightly bigger than 1000ms.
>>> 
>>> MythTV and pretty much any player is aware of the difference and the
>>> file is played in sync. So it looks like the timing diff is done on
>>> purpose by some component of the recording chain, and the whole thing is
>>> done properly.
>>> 
>>> My question was - why are not A and V muxed in sync? Why there's a time
>>> delta at all? For some reason, I expected a file dumped from a broadcast
>>> feed to have A and V in sync, with a 0 ms difference in between.
